Children’s Residential Support Worker

Location: Greater Manchester  Pay: £13-17 phType: Fulltime, Part-time, Temporary, Adhoc availableStart: ASAP

Uk License and access to vehicle desired but not always requiredAre you passionate about making a difference in the lives of children with disabilities? There are currently several vacancies available within children and family services across Greater Manchester.

Role Overview: 

  • Safeguarding: Ensuring the children’s safety and reporting any concerns.
  • Moving and Handling: Assisting children with mobility needs.
  • Personal Care: Helping with hygiene, dressing, and health monitoring.
  • Booking Appointments: Scheduling and accompanying children to medical and educational appointments.
  • Emotional Wellbeing: Providing emotional support and building trusting relationships.
  • Laundry and Cooking: Managing laundry and preparing nutritious meals.
  • Personal Care Plans: Developing and updating individualized care plans.
  • Handover to Other Staff: Communicating important information to ensure continuity of care.

This role requires compassion, patience, and the ability to handle various tasks while prioritizing the children’s safety and emotional well-being.

Requirements:Driver preferable (or willing to travel around) for community home visits. Strong assessment and review skills.

NVQ Level 2 or equivalent preferably in residential support/health and social care.

Experience working with children in a residential setting is essential

Experience with children who have disabilities and mainstream care homes.

Expertise in safeguarding and record keeping.
